What the numbers show
Cranberries — Production is currently reported for 11 countries. The highest value is 211,790 t in Canada; the lowest is 0 t in France.
The median across all reporting countries is 363.67 t, and the mean is 21,206 t.
Over the past decade 4 countries rose and 4 fell. The largest increase was in Canada (up 32.3%), and the largest decrease in Latvia (down 80.9%).

About this data
Crop and livestock statistics are recorded for 278 products, covering the following categories: 1) CROPS PRIMARY: Cereals, Citrus Fruit, Fibre Crops, Fruit, Oil Crops, Oil Crops and Cakes in Oil Equivalent, Pulses, Roots and Tubers, Sugar Crops, Treenuts and Vegetables. Data are expressed in terms of area harvested, production quantity and yield. Cereals: Area and production data on cereals relate to crops harvested for dry grain only.
